From 6f4759d928c427c2b9db9324c1561eb764e15f53 Mon Sep 17 00:00:00 2001 From: daniel31x13 Date: Sat, 27 Apr 2024 11:03:08 -0400 Subject: [PATCH] added tags and description directly inside masonry view --- components/LinkViews/LinkMasonry.tsx | 31 +++++++++++++++++++++++----- 1 file changed, 26 insertions(+), 5 deletions(-) diff --git a/components/LinkViews/LinkMasonry.tsx b/components/LinkViews/LinkMasonry.tsx index 62c6cfb..5e886a8 100644 --- a/components/LinkViews/LinkMasonry.tsx +++ b/components/LinkViews/LinkMasonry.tsx @@ -160,12 +160,33 @@ export default function LinkMasonry({ link, flipDropdown, editMode }: Props) {
)} -
-

- {unescapeString(link.name || link.description) || link.url} -

+
+
+

{unescapeString(link.name)}

- + +
+ + {link.description && ( +

{unescapeString(link.description)}

+ )} + + {link.tags[0] && ( +
+ {link.tags.map((e, i) => ( + { + e.stopPropagation(); + }} + className="btn btn-xs btn-ghost truncate max-w-[19rem]" + > + #{e.name} + + ))} +
+ )}